首页 > 生活经验 >

web前端开发框架有哪些

更新时间:发布时间:

问题描述:

web前端开发框架有哪些,快急哭了,求给个正确方向!

最佳答案

推荐答案

2025-05-28 05:50:36

随着互联网技术的飞速发展,Web前端开发已经成为构建现代化网站和应用的重要组成部分。为了提高开发效率、优化用户体验并实现跨平台兼容性,各种前端开发框架应运而生。这些框架不仅简化了开发流程,还为开发者提供了强大的功能支持。那么,目前主流的Web前端开发框架有哪些呢?本文将为您详细介绍。

1. React

React 是由 Facebook 推出的一个用于构建用户界面的 JavaScript 库。它以组件化思想为核心,通过虚拟 DOM 技术实现了高效的页面更新。React 的灵活性极高,适用于从小型项目到大型复杂系统的开发。此外,React 社区庞大且活跃,拥有丰富的插件和工具支持,使得开发者可以快速上手并扩展功能。

特点:

- 虚拟 DOM 提升性能;

- 支持服务器端渲染(SSR);

- 高度可定制化。

2. Vue.js

Vue.js 是一个轻量级但功能强大的前端框架,其设计理念是简单易用且易于集成。Vue 的核心库专注于视图层,并通过双向绑定机制简化了数据操作。同时,Vue 生态系统丰富,包括 Vue Router(路由管理)、Vuex(状态管理)等官方扩展,进一步增强了其实用性。

特点:

- 学习曲线平缓;

- 模板语法直观;

- 插件生态完善。

3. Angular

Angular 是由 Google 开发的一款完整的前端框架,基于 TypeScript 编写。它采用了 MVC/MVVM 架构模式,提供了一套完整的解决方案来处理前端开发中的常见问题。Angular 的模块化设计使其非常适合大规模企业级应用的开发,同时也具备良好的测试支持。

特点:

- 强大的依赖注入系统;

- 内置组件化支持;

- 官方文档详尽。

4. Svelte

与传统框架不同,Svelte 并不是一个运行时库,而是在编译阶段将代码转换为高效的原生 JavaScript。这种独特的设计方式让 Svelte 在性能方面表现优异,同时减少了最终打包文件的体积。尽管起步较晚,但 Svelte 已经凭借其创新理念吸引了大量关注。

特点:

- 编译时优化;

- 更少的学习成本;

- 轻量化输出。

5. Bootstrap

虽然 Bootstrap 不是一个严格意义上的前端框架,但它作为一款流行的 CSS 框架,广泛应用于网页布局的设计中。Bootstrap 提供了一系列预设样式和响应式网格系统,帮助开发者快速搭建美观且适配多设备的界面。

特点:

- 快速原型开发;

- 响应式设计支持;

- 免费开源。

6. Tailwind CSS

Tailwind CSS 是一种基于实用程序优先原则的 CSS 框架,允许开发者通过组合类名直接定义样式。与传统的框架相比,Tailwind CSS 更加灵活且可控性强,适合需要高度自定义样式的场景。

特点:

- 实用至上;

- 易于复用;

- 配置自由度高。

总结

以上提到的框架各有侧重,选择合适的框架取决于项目的具体需求和个人的技术偏好。例如,React 和 Vue 更适合动态交互较多的应用,而 Angular 则更适合团队协作开发大型项目;至于 Bootstrap 和 Tailwind CSS,则更多地用于快速构建基础界面。

无论你是一名初学者还是资深开发者,在实际工作中合理利用这些工具都将极大地提升你的工作效率。希望本文能为你在 Web 前端开发领域提供更多灵感!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。